Muang Kaew Golf Course is one of Thailand’s best-kept golfing secrets. It is a challenging and superbly maintained 18-hole golf course that is quietly tucked away from the noise, hustle and bustle but still only 20 minutes from downtown Bangkok.
Muang Kaew Golf Course is a semi-private golf course open for guests of members, visitors and tournaments. They offer a full complement of facilities and services to golfers. The original architects masterfully designed Muang Kaew by making the maximum use of the natural environment and green space. To further enhance the technical features and beauty of the course, in 2003, the golf course was re-designed by the Schmidt-Curley Design Company, adding new green complexes – tournament speed Tiff-Eagle Greens.There are numerous challenging holes, all set in a parkland environment with lakes winding their way through the golf course. The holes are lined with a variety of mature trees, which give the golf course its great ambiance and challenging play.
